This is the First Annual Baby Loss and Healing Memory Walk. The goals are to help promote awareness of pregnancy and infant loss, and to honor the memory of the sweet babies we have lost. Families, friends and anyone interested in offering support are welcome to attend (no fee required). The event is being hosted in two locations this year, Stayton, Oregon, and Fredericktown, Ohio.
